Culland Mount Farm is situated in a peaceful rural hamlet, just 7 miles from Ashbourne (the nearest town) and a mere 15 miles from the M1, offering that unusual blend of tranquility and accessibility. The expansive Victorian farmhouse has been carefully divided to provide spacious, comfortable, self contained accommodation, is fully heated and double glazed and is well suited to both holiday and business use. There are numerous footpaths in the area as well as the opportunity to walk amongst our fields and meet our animals.As a working farm we are unable to accommodate pets and for the comfort of all ask guests to refrain from smoking within the property.
Brailsford, the nearest village at just over 1 mile away offers a small range of shops and facilities including a butchers shop with local and organic produce, a Post Office for papers and supplies a 13 hole golf course with driving range and a selection of local crafts including woodworking, ironwork and pottery. From Brailsford buses run on the hour from Derby to Ashbourne.
Culland Mount Farm is also a convenient place from which to explore the renowned and extensive Peak District National Park.
